The Role of Sleep in Body and Mind

Sleep is one of the most neglected aspects of well-being and self-confidence. Not Getting Enough Sleep Can Mess With Everything From Your Appetite Hormones To Your Mood. People who chronically sleep less than seven hours also have elevated levels of cortisol and hunger signals, making it more likely that they’ll overeat and become sluggish.

Protein Targets and Sustainable Nutrition

Protein is necessary to preserve muscle and to increase satiety, particularly in the context of weight loss. Instead of recommending restrictive diets, medical weight loss providers in Jacksonville, FL urge clients to focus on getting enough protein in each meal. That practice boosts metabolism, but also levels out blood sugar so you are less likely to crash later or get cravings.

There’s no need to go to extreme lengths to meet your daily protein target — just a little bit more protein a day, whether that’s a serving of Greek yogurt, some lean meat or a plant-based source of protein, can really add up. The Power of NEAT: Movement Beyond the Gym

Non-Exercise Activity Thermogenesis (NEAT) is defined as the energy expended for everything we do that is not sleeping, eating, or sports-like exercise—walking the dog, vacuuming, raking leaves, or running up a flight of stairs. Structured exercise is certainly good for you, but NEAT has a big impact on overall energy expenditure and weight maintenance over the long term.
